Coimbatore rain: River Noyyal overflows in many places
COIMBATORE: Heavy rain lashed Coimbatore district on Thursday night, throwing life out of gear. As showers intensified, the river Noyyal overflowed at several places, inundating agricultural fields.
With the northeast monsoon intensifying in the district, collector Kranthi Kumar Pati has advised the residents living in houses with mud walls, dilapidated houses and low-lying areas to move to safer places. He also warned the public against going near water bodies to take selfies or bath.
According to an official source, Mettupalayam, Periyanaickenpalayam and the foothills of Siruvani received heavy showers, even as the district recorded 113cm rainfall for the 24 hours that ended at 8am on Thursday.
Noyyal river was flooded following the incessant rain and hundreds of people thronged Chitharichavadi anaicut as it started overflowing to take photos and videos. However, revenue department officials advised them not to go to the anaicut area.

Noyyal water entered an agricultural field near Boluvampatti, where rain lasted till Thursday afternoon. Meanwhile, flash flood left behind logs and plastic waste under a bridge across the Noyyal at Thennamanallur, forcing revenue officials to deploy earthmovers to clear them.
The district collector declared a holiday for 193 schools in Karamadai union in view of the incessant rainfall.
